Nvidia introduces official DLSS plugin for Unreal Engine
Nvidia has introduced an official DLSS plugin for Unreal Engine 4. This makes it easier for developers to implement DLSS 2.0 in their UE4 games
The plug-in emerged in the Unreal Engine Marketplace last week and can also be download from Nvidia's Developper website , including installation instructions and a quick start guide . Users of Unreal Engine 4.26 or higher can implement the feature directly in their projects with this plug-in, without the need for separate applications or separate Unreal Engine branches . In theory, every upcoming UE4 game can support the rendering technique. DLSS is an abbreviation for “Deep Learning Super Sampling”.
NVIDIA -- Powered by dedicated AI processors on RTX GPUs called Tensor Cores, the latest update to DLSS introduces a new ultra performance mode that accelerates performance to support 8K gaming.This DLSS update provides the following key benefits:
New ultra performance mode for 8K gaming. Deliver 8K gaming on GeForce RTX 3090 with DLSS.
Improved VR support. Maintaining the 2880×1600 resolution of top-end VR head mounted displays while delivering the recommended 90 FPS has been made easier with DLSS. Dynamic resolution support. The input buffer can change dimensions from frame to frame while the output size remains fixed. If the rendering engine supports dynamic resolution, DLSS can be used to perform the required upscale to the display resolution.
Updates to NVIDIA RTX UE 4.25 and 4.26.1
The new NVIDIA UE 4.25 and 4.26.1 Branches offer all of the benefits of mainline UE4.25 and UE4.26.1, while providing some additional features:
- Fixes for instanced static mesh culling (including foliage)
- Option to mark ray tracing data as high-priority to the memory manager to avoid poor placement of data in memory overflow conditions
- Introduced threshold for recomputing ray tracing representation for landscape tiles
- Compatibility fixes for building certain targets
- Inexact occlusion test support for shadows and ambient occlusion
